Green tea leaves are grown in the shade in Japan to help preserve chlorophyll that gives these teas a vibrant green hue. In Japan, producers prefer to steam dry the tea leaves rather than pan fry them like their Chinese counterparts. The leaf pellets expand when steeped in boiling water, resulting in an infusion of bold, slightly minty flavors. This tea was first produced by the Tang dynasty and it is one of the few Chinese green teas that are steamed, not pan fired. Tea artisans gently shape the green tea leaves into small pellets that mimic the look of gunpowder grains. This tea is popular at high-level events and was the tea served to Richard Nixon in 1972 during his historic visit to Communist China ( 1).Īnother popular green tea is gunpowder green tea. Long Jing green teas is a jade color when brewed, features a nutty and vegetal flavor and offers a smooth finish. The harvest for these tea leaves takes place for less than one month each year. Long Jing green teas land at the higher end of the quality and price spectrum. The most popular type of Chinese green tea is Long Jing, also known as Dragonwell. After drying, the leaves are styled and prepared for packaging. For Chinese green tea, the leaves are almost never steamed. Some producers dry the tea leaves using just the sun, while others pan fry them. Green tea leaves are then dried in a variety of artisanal methods. Typically, tea makers hand harvest only the youngest leaves and buds to prepare green tea. Chinese Green TeaĬhina is the largest producer of green tea with tea gardens that stretch from the coast and the highlands to the mountains. In general, there are two main subsets of green tea-those that come from China and those that come from Japan. The region in which the tea plant is grown, the amount of rainfall the plants receive and the different artisanal production processes can all contribute to unique flavor profile and green tea types. There are thousands of factors that impact the flavor, taste and type of green tea. In Asia, tea consumption and production is an art form. To date Ringo has released 23 solo records, which includes 14 studio albums, and continues to tour regularly with his All Starr Band. This tour resulted in another live CD, Tour 2003 (Koch), and a soon to be released DVD. "I've said this over and over again, but I love being in a band", says Ringo.Ģ003's 8th All Starr Band hit the road with Paul Carrack, Sheila E., Colin Hay, Mark Rivera, John Waite. The tour met with great success and yielded Ringo's first live album, released on Rykodisc in 1990 titled simply, Ringo and His All Starr Band. I had been thinking the same thing and so I went through my phone book rang up a few friends and asked them if they'd like to have fun in the summer" Those friends included Eagle Joe Walsh E-Streeters Clarence Clemmons and Nils Lofgren former Band members Rick Danko and Levon Helm Dr. "I got a message from a guy named David Fishof asking if I'd be interested in putting a band together. The concept for the All Starr Band was first presented in 1989. The 90's saw Starr release some of the best records of his career, and he also found consistent success as a live act with his revolving All Starr Band. Ringo also marked the first time since the breakup that all the Beatles participated in the same project, though not at the same time. Then, in 1973, Ringo released his self titled smash hit Ringo, which yielded 3 Top 10 singles, including the number one hits, Photograph/Down and Out, and You're Sixteen/Devil Woman. His second hit single, Back Off Boogaloo/Blindman followed in 1972, and was written with and inspired by T Rex frontman Marc Bolan. Ringo's passion for creating music continued to propel him forward, and in 1971 he began his unprecedented run as the first solo Beatle to score 7 consecutive Top 10 singles starting with the release of It Don't Come Easy, with a B side of Early 1970.
